What companies run services between Jewish Museum, NY, USA and New York Penn Station, NY, USA?

MTA Bus Company operates a bus from 5 Av/E 92 St to 5 Av/W 31 St every 10 minutes. Tickets cost $3–8 and the journey takes 35 min. Alternatively, MTA operates a subway from 86th Street to 34 St-Herald Sq every 10 minutes. Tickets cost $3 and the journey takes 11 min.
